Hmmm, no replies yet... So I'd like to The OpenGLRaw.cabal obviously needs some tweaks on Mac OS X, but it is not clear for me what to do. Should
a) the "extra-libraries: GL" line be removed for the "os(darwin)" case?
b) a "frameworks: OpenGL" line be added?
What is the right way to fix things? a) alone? b) alone? Or both a) and b)? Feedback would be highly appreciated, because I don't have access to Macs.
Although personally I think that b) might be better, there seems to be a tendency that a) is the right way for Mac OS X users. What about the GLURaw package? It has basically the same structure, so the same question arises there: Should the line "extra-libraries: GLU" be removed from GLURaw.cabal for the "os(darwin)" case?
